# Retrying Failed Exports — Contacts

Export retries for the Lanternfell plugin API are owned by the Pipeline Ops crew. Check the retry queue dashboard first. Exports older than 72 hours cannot be replayed. Do not loop retries client-side; it duplicates records. Bugs in retry behavior or stuck queues: file a ticket, then notify the team at the address below.

escalation mailbox, kaweg-kahif: druwyn.sordor@nelvroworks.corp

## Kickoff Notes — ChipGate Reader

Quick recap for the Harborfell Marathon setup: the trackside timing-chip readers need firmware flashed before Thursday's dry run, and the mat at the 10k split has been flaky, so test it twice. Spare antennas are in the blue crate. Don't reorder cabling without checking first — it's mapped to the scoring van. All hardware questions go to the lead listed below.

approver of yahig-kagup = Ralok Sorael

Handover: Gatefold rate limiting

Hey, quick brain dump before I roll off. The Gatefold gateway does token-bucket limiting per client tier — the Plumcore team kept tripping the burst cap, so we carved out a custom tier for them. Don't touch the refill interval without pinging platform first; it's tuned around the Tallgrass batch jobs. For reference, here's what the limiter is currently running with.

settings of fahag-haduf:
[ulaox]
port = 8443
region = south-2
host = ulaox.lumiccorp.internal
timeout_ms = 500
retries = 8

**Q: How do I debug missing entries in the Larkspur audit-log viewer?**

Check the ingest lag panel first. Entries older than 90 days are archived to cold storage; the viewer won't show them. Filters persist per session, so clear them before assuming data loss. Schema changes require a reindex. For unresolved gaps, contact the Larkspur maintainers.

pager mailbox: holius@nelvrogrid.internal

Subject: Wanderhall Audio Guide 3.2 ready for release

Team, the 3.2 build of the Wanderhall audio-guide app has cleared QA. Changes: offline tour packs now resume mid-track, the Bramley Wing map is updated, and the Danish narration pack is included. No schema migrations. Store listing copy is unchanged. Please schedule the staged rollout for Thursday morning. The signed artifact corresponds to the token directly below.

session token of kagup-hahaf = htk3_2b8